My Buying Guides on Barefoot Sneakers With A Broken Toe
When I had a broken toe, finding the right footwear was crucial for both comfort and healing. Barefoot sneakers, known for their minimalistic design and natural foot movement, seemed like a good option—but I quickly learned that not all barefoot shoes are suitable when nursing an injury. Here’s what I focused on during my search to make sure I picked the best barefoot sneakers for my broken toe.
1. Prioritize Toe Protection and Space
With a broken toe, I needed shoes that wouldn’t squeeze or put pressure on my injury. I looked for barefoot sneakers with a wide toe box to give my toes plenty of room to move and breathe. This helped reduce pain and prevented further aggravation. Avoiding narrow or pointed designs was key for me.
2. Look for Adjustable Closures
Since swelling was part of the healing process, I wanted sneakers that I could adjust throughout the day. Velcro straps or laces that allow for loosening helped me accommodate any changes in foot size and ensured a comfortable fit without tightness around the toe area.
3. Opt for Flexible, Soft Soles
I needed shoes that mimicked barefoot walking but still provided enough cushioning to protect my broken toe from hard surfaces. Flexible soles with a bit of shock absorption made it easier to walk without jarring my injury. I avoided overly stiff or thick soles that restricted natural foot movement.
4. Choose Lightweight and Breathable Materials
Comfort was essential during recovery, so I favored barefoot sneakers made from breathable mesh or knit fabrics. Lightweight materials prevented extra strain on my foot and helped keep it cool and dry, which was soothing for the healing toe.
5. Consider Ease of Putting On and Taking Off
When my toe was broken, bending down or stretching my foot was painful. Sneakers that slipped on easily or had wide openings made it much simpler for me to put them on or take them off without discomfort.
6. Check for Proper Foot Support
Although barefoot shoes are minimal, I still needed some arch support to avoid putting too much pressure on my injured toe. I chose models that balanced natural foot movement with gentle support to maintain overall foot stability.
7. Consult With a Medical Professional
Before making my final choice, I spoke with my podiatrist to ensure barefoot sneakers were appropriate for my stage of healing. Getting professional advice helped me avoid shoes that could worsen the injury or delay recovery.
